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Share image for gnmi and telemetry #16863

Merged
merged 11 commits into from
Nov 8, 2023
Merged

Conversation

ganglyu
Copy link
Contributor

@ganglyu ganglyu commented Oct 12, 2023

Why I did it

Share docker image to support gnmi container and telemetry container

Work item tracking
  • Microsoft ADO 25423918:

How I did it

Create telemetry image from gnmi docker image.
Enable gnmi container and disable telemetry container by default.

How to verify it

Run end to end test.

Which release branch to backport (provide reason below if selected)

  • 201811
  • 201911
  • 202006
  • 202012
  • 202106
  • 202111
  • 202205
  • 202211
  • 202305

Tested branch (Please provide the tested image version)

Description for the changelog

Link to config_db schema for YANG module changes

A picture of a cute animal (not mandatory but encouraged)

slave.mk Outdated Show resolved Hide resolved
@ganglyu
Copy link
Contributor Author

ganglyu commented Oct 15, 2023

/azpw run

@mssonicbld
Copy link
Collaborator

/AzurePipelines run

@azure-pipelines
Copy link

You have several pipelines (over 10) configured to build pull requests in this repository. Specify which pipelines you would like to run by using /azp run [pipelines] command. You can specify multiple pipelines using a comma separated list.

@ganglyu
Copy link
Contributor Author

ganglyu commented Oct 15, 2023

/azpw run Azure.sonic-buildimage

@mssonicbld
Copy link
Collaborator

/AzurePipelines run Azure.sonic-buildimage

@azure-pipelines
Copy link

Azure Pipelines successfully started running 1 pipeline(s).

@ganglyu ganglyu marked this pull request as ready for review October 16, 2023 02:27
@ganglyu ganglyu closed this Oct 16, 2023
@ganglyu ganglyu reopened this Oct 16, 2023
@ganglyu ganglyu marked this pull request as draft October 16, 2023 08:51
qiluo-msft
qiluo-msft previously approved these changes Oct 27, 2023
Copy link
Contributor

@wen587 wen587 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

no change in minigraph.py

@@ -0,0 +1,5 @@
{
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Have we already added GNMI table to config_db?

@ganglyu
Copy link
Contributor Author

ganglyu commented Nov 1, 2023

/azpw run Azure.sonic-buildimage

@mssonicbld
Copy link
Collaborator

/AzurePipelines run Azure.sonic-buildimage

Copy link

Azure Pipelines successfully started running 1 pipeline(s).

Copy link

Commenter does not have sufficient privileges for PR 16863 in repo sonic-net/sonic-buildimage

@ganglyu
Copy link
Contributor Author

ganglyu commented Nov 5, 2023

/azpw run Azure.sonic-buildimage

@mssonicbld
Copy link
Collaborator

/AzurePipelines run Azure.sonic-buildimage

Copy link

Azure Pipelines successfully started running 1 pipeline(s).

@ganglyu
Copy link
Contributor Author

ganglyu commented Nov 6, 2023

/azpw run Azure.sonic-buildimage

@mssonicbld
Copy link
Collaborator

/AzurePipelines run Azure.sonic-buildimage

Copy link

Azure Pipelines successfully started running 1 pipeline(s).

@mssonicbld
Copy link
Collaborator

@liushilongbuaa PR: #16863 is conflict with MS internal repo
Please complete the following PR by pushing fix commit to sonicbld/conflict_prefix/16863-fix
https://msazure.visualstudio.com/One/_git/Networking-acs-buildimage/pullrequest/9037620
Then comment "/azpw ms_conflict" to rerun PR checker.

@mssonicbld
Copy link
Collaborator

/AzurePipelines run ms_conflict

Copy link

No pipelines are associated with this pull request.

@ganglyu
Copy link
Contributor Author

ganglyu commented Nov 7, 2023

/azpw ms_conflict

Copy link
Contributor

@StormLiangMS StormLiangMS left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@StormLiangMS StormLiangMS merged commit c71fb3a into sonic-net:master Nov 8, 2023
19 checks passed
ganglyu added a commit to ganglyu/sonic-buildimage that referenced this pull request Nov 10, 2023
Why I did it
Share docker image to support gnmi container and telemetry container

Work item tracking
Microsoft ADO 25423918:
How I did it
Create telemetry image from gnmi docker image.
Enable gnmi container and disable telemetry container by default.

How to verify it
Run end to end test.
StormLiangMS pushed a commit that referenced this pull request Nov 15, 2023
Why I did it
Share docker image to support gnmi container and telemetry container
backport #16863

Work item tracking
Microsoft ADO 25423918:
How I did it
Create telemetry image from gnmi docker image.
Enable gnmi container and disable telemetry container by default.

How to verify it
Run end to end test.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

6 participants